New service added to control the power mode of the yeelight (#13267)

* New service added to control the power mode of the yeelight

* Debug output removed.

* Strict validation of the available power modes

* Service description added

* Service parameter name fixed

yeelight_set_mode:
description: Set a operation mode.
fields:
entity_id:
description: Name of the light entity.
example: 'light.yeelight'
mode:
description: Operation mode. Valid values are 'last', 'normal', 'rgb', 'hsv', 'color_flow', 'moonlight'.
example: 'moonlight'
